Transaction 76b5bf3716ef88271d6650c7b62f898ed1ff2d33a2e89db36c5556300fdaaf67
1 Input
2 Outputs
- 76b5bf3716ef88271d6650c7b62f898ed1ff2d33a2e89db36c5556300fdaaf67:0
- 76b5bf3716ef88271d6650c7b62f898ed1ff2d33a2e89db36c5556300fdaaf67:1
value 101906
address 12zayDuVuuBMjA3ayYiDTCXA6kCwoPfbsH
value 416000
address 3C2Jbf5aKHGgBkvcyE6KUm6sL3XgVVJKRY